What does a van driver do?

A van driver is responsible for transporting goods, packages, or passengers from one location to another using a van. Their duties often include loading and unloading cargo, planning routes, following traffic laws, and ensuring the safety of their vehicle and its contents. Van drivers may work for delivery companies, courier services, shuttle providers, or organizations needing transportation of people or products. Strong customer service skills and attention to detail are important for this role.

What are some common challenges van drivers face during their daily routes, and how can they be managed?

Van dr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ating heavy traffic, dealing with tight delivery schedules, and handling unexpected changes like route detours or adverse weather conditions. Managing these challenges requires strong time management, familiarity with navigation apps, and clear communication with dispatchers or supervisors. Many companies provide training and support systems to help drivers adjust routes in real time and maintain safety and efficiency throughout their deliveries.

While both Van Drivers and Delivery Drivers involve operating vehicles to transport goods, Van Drivers typically focus on transporting larger loads within specific routes, often working for logistics or retail companies. Delivery Drivers usually focus on delivering smaller packages or food, often working for courier or food service companies. The roles overlap in driving skills and licensing requirements but differ in work scope and environ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a van driver,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Van Driver, you need a valid driver's license, a clean driving record, and knowledge of traffic laws and safe driving practices.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, route planning software, and sometimes basic vehicle maintenance is commonly required. Reliability, punctuality, and strong customer service skills help you stand out in this role. These abilities ensure timely and safe deliveries, customer satisfaction, and compliance with transportation regulations.

Position Overview: Responsible for the safe, economic operation of company vehicles, and the safe and timely transportation of passengers. Responsible for assuring all passengers and cargo meet NYS and agency mandated safety regulations – and for reporting to supervision any actual or potential violations. Assists agency staff and others with the safe loading and unloading of passengers as required.

Responsibilities:

  • Provide on-going and continuous supervision of participants.

  • Direct and physically assist participants as necessary as prescribed in the program plan.

  • Physically participate in all aspects of daily and routine housekeeping tasks, property and van maintenance in an acceptable fashion.

  • Complete paperwork as assigned.

  • Maintain familiarity and adherence to participants’ program plans.

Qualifications:

  • Must be 21 years of age.

  • Valid NYS Driver’s License with one year of driving experience with an acceptable driving record.

  • Must possess a CDL with P endorsement.

  • Ability to lift 50 lbs dead weight above shoulder level.

  • Must meet all NYS 19-A requirements.
